Output 65e78de766d869c12922d05db8773169819ca898ea093d79b62199e6d1da6605:5

value
2999559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d63e3861bc692868d4c049ff37c24b52b2dfefca OP_EQUAL
address
3MDq4jW9wTCR2TPyqTSQtfKcsNp2YdLJxj
transaction
65e78de766d869c12922d05db8773169819ca898ea093d79b62199e6d1da6605
spent
true